Abstract

By controlling the phase angle at which conduction occurs in the SCR's in an SCR rectifier bridge, a d-c voltage of adjustable magnitude may be produced from a-c line voltage applied to the bridge. The specific angle at which the SCR's are fired into conduction during each half cycle of the a-c line voltage is determined by comparing a ramp-shaped pulse, produced from the line voltage during each half cycle, with an error signal which varies as a function of the difference between the desired d-c magnitude and the actual amplitude of the d-c voltage. The d-c power supply is made immune to line voltage variations by regulating the ramp-shaped pulses so that they always have the same pulse width regardless of line voltage amplitude, thereby facilitating precise control over the d-c magnitude.
